Using an Art Journal, I created a Friendship Book Cover.
I used a wide lace ribbon one as a left border and to decorate the metal rings.
To give “lift” to the pre-made flowers, I used Adhesive Dots 3D on each.
Then I cut/embossed a die with ivory cardstock. To adhere, I used Adhesives Sheets 4 x 6″.
I stamped a beautiful sentiment onto the ivory cardstock first. Then I placed a die over it to cut/emboss. To give it dimension, I placed 3D Foam Squares Black, Regular and centered it on the larger die cut.
Add sequins with Adhesive Dots Small to add more sparkle, tie bits of lace trim to rings and it’s good to go! Another look at the finished cover 🙂
